{"id":18,"date":"2014-01-14T19:07:49","date_gmt":"2014-01-14T19:07:49","guid":{"rendered":"http:\/\/nyhighpower.com\/site\/?page_id=18"},"modified":"2014-07-02T03:34:54","modified_gmt":"2014-07-02T03:34:54","slug":"faq","status":"publish","type":"page","link":"http:\/\/nyhighpower.com\/site\/?page_id=18","title":{"rendered":"FAQ"},"content":{"rendered":"<h4>Q: What is &#8220;Highpower&#8221; rifle?<\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 16px;\"><strong>A:<\/strong> The term &#8220;Highpower&#8221; does not refer to rifles that are unusually powerful but was originally used to distinguish between smallbore (.22 rimfire) and centerfire events. Today, Highpower events are modeled after a course of fire once given to U.S. soldiers. This includes firing from the offhand (standing) and sitting positions at 200 yards and the prone positions at 300 and 600 yards.<\/span><\/p>\n<p>Return to top of page<\/p>\n<p>&nbsp;<\/p>\n<h4>Q: What equipment do I need?<\/h4>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 16px;\"><strong>A:<\/strong> Your rifle should be a standard issue U.S. service rifle, such as an M1 Garand, M14 (M1A civilian), or AR-15. Rifles must be safe to fire and must be able to cycle 5 or 8 rounds without malfunctioning. Modified bolt action target rifles with iron peep sights are also widely used.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-size: 16px;\">Hearing and eye protection is mandatory. You will also need a sling, a shooting mat, a shooting jacket, a shooting glove, a stool, a spotting scope, a score book and a cart to carry your equipment across the range. Have at least 4 magazines or clips for your rifle. Bring sunblock and adequate food and water as you will be on the range for most of the day.<\/span><\/p>\n<p>Return to top of page<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Q: What is &#8220;Highpower&#8221; rifle?
